Default Total Chaos Upper Control Arms

I am seriously thinking about replacing the upper control arms on my 05 Screw. The upper ball joints are really bad and need replaced. The shop said about 500 to do one side (who would really only do one side?) and was about 800 for both side.

I called and I can get the Total Chaos upper control arms (100% bolt on OE replacement) for 715 shipped. I don't think I would have any trouble bolting them on. Then just off to the shop for a lifetime alignment (159).

My question is: Are the Total Chaos units worth it, or should I stick with the OEM? Seems I have to buy the whole upper arm from Ford as well anyway. Any thought?

Originally Posted by f150mashin559
i have never heard of total chaos. check them out a little more and if they dont sound as good as they seem dont do it. if they do then go for it.

I found them in a post in the forums. I checked out the website and talked to a sales rep. They are supposed to be superior to OE as they don't use ball joints, but stainless steel uniball. They are also supposed to create better angles for those with leveling/lift kits.
